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. Debuting in 1949 and in continuous production ever since, The ES-175 is one of the most versatile and famous guitars in music history. The first Gibson electric will feature a Florentine cutaway, the ES-175 was also one of the first Electric Spanish guitars to be fitted with PAF humbuckers and is prized for its playability, craftsmanship and full rich tone. The list of players who have utilized the ES-175's distinctive sound reads like a who's who of historic and contemporary jazz, rock, blues and fusion, players such as: Joe Pass, Kenny Burrell, Joe Diorio, Toots Thielmans, West Montgomery, Pat Martino, Herb Ellis, Howard Roberts, Jimmy Raney, blues great BB King, progressive rock musician Steve Howe and fusion pioneer Pat Metheny.Scotty Moore played an ES-295, essentially a dual P90 equipped, all gold ES175 on the Sun Sessions with Elvis Presley. Written by noted author/guitarist Adrian Ingram. The contents include: the complete history of the 175, The Players, A beautiful ES-175 colour gallery, Chronology, Shipping Totals and more.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. (Guitar). Introduced in 1922, the Gibson L5 is the precursor of the modern archtop guitar. It was the first archtop to feature f-holes, which allowed it to project through the horn-dominated bands of the day. Its strong, full, warm sound was an immediate and overwhelming success that turned the heads of makers, players and listeners alike. This book takes a look at its history and most famous players, from its creation, through the Norlin years, to its standing today as the world's most popular jazz guitar. Gibson's first "semi-acoustic" the ES-335, which was neither totally solid nor fully acoustic, is the guitar of choice used by many famous guitarists such as Andy Summers, Elvin Bishop, Lee Ritenour, Jay Graydon, Robben Ford, Freddie King, John McLaughin, Jimmy Page, Chuck Berry, Tony Mottola, Johnny Rivers, Jack Wilkins, Bono, Grant Green, Eric Clapton, Stevie Ray Vaughan, Alvin Lee, B.B. King, Emily Remler, Otis Rush, Pete Townshend, John Lee Hooker, and Larry Carlton. This book includes the complete history of the 335, the players, a beautiful color section, chronology, shipping totals and more. A must-have for every 335 player and guitar enthusiast or collector!
